WebEven if a symmetric cipher is currently unbreakable by exploiting structural weaknesses in its algorithm, it may be possible to run through the entire space of keys in what is known as a brute-force attack. Because longer symmetric keys require exponentially more work to brute force search, a sufficiently long symmetric key makes this line of attack impractical. However, lack of randomness in those generators or in their initialization vectors is … See more WebMay 4, 2024 · HS256 is a symmetric algorithm that shares one secret key between the identity provider and your application. The same key is used to sign a JWT and allow verification that signature. RS256 algorithm is an asymmetric algorithm that uses a private key to sign a JWT and a public key to verification that signature.

WebApr 12, 2024 · The DES (data encryption standard) is one of the original symmetric encryption algorithms, developed by IBM in 1977. Originally, it was developed for and used by U.S. government agencies to protect sensitive, unclassified data. This encryption method was included in Transport Layer Security (TLS) versions 1.0 and 1.1.
